Description

Physical education and sport closely linked with sport and exercise science is o­ne of the most rapidly advancing areas of life in general. As sport becomes more professionalised and commercionalised, the demand for scientific evidence to improve sport performance and physical fitness of the entire population has increased. Physical activity and exercise is considered vitally important for health, and, therefore, the fields of medicine, health promotion, education and industry take a deep interest in a quality exercise leadership and expertise in diverse areas such as anatomy, physiology, exercise physiology, biochemistry, sports biomechanics, or sports psychology and management.

Contents

Graduates are qualified to work independently as P.E. teachers at primary, secondary and tertiary levels of educational system and at all levels of sport preparation. With their professional, teaching, socio-psychological and organizational competencies, the graduates are allowed to draw up individual and mass exercise/sport programmes, control the process and assess the effectiveness - in the educational system, recreational sport, competitive and elite sport. Their knowledge of methodology and didactics allows for modifying these programmes in practice and facilitates creative and individual applications in class, team or group leadership with distinctive approach to individuals at various levels of physical and mental development.

BSc and MSc degree students are encouraged to profile in o­ne of the following areas:

* Sport Specialization/Coaching (TR)
* Health-Related Activities (AZ)
* Public Safety (OO)
* Adapted Physical Education and Sport (TP)
* Outdoor Activities (AP)

Requirements

Applicants for admission to a study degree in Physical Education and Sport are
expected to display a corresponding level of motor skills, which are tested in
four main sport areas such as: track and field athletics, swimming, gymnastics
and sport games (The performance level required in the tests is the prerequisite
for success in practical lessons. Performance in each sport is assessed according
to a point scale of 0 to100 points (the total score of 400 points is the maximum,
which may be achieved in all four tests). The results do not play the
key role in admission, however, the applicants, who do not meet the requirements
in their tests, take over the responsibility for a possible failure in the
practical area of his/her studies.
English language requirements: as English is the medium of instruction in all
offered programs, all applicants, regardless of country of origin or of citizenship
status, will be required to demonstrate competence in the English language
prior to admission.
